Western Connecticut State University Profile
Western Connecticut State University's acceptance rate is is a 83.51%. It is a Public Sector institute situated in Danbury in the state of Connecticut. The school has 3679 undergraduate students enrolled.

How much a degree from WCSU Cost?
The average annual cost of the degree at Western Connecticut State University is USD: 22683. As most of the students receive Pell grants and Federal Grant the average annual net price a student has to pay at Western Connecticut State University is USD: 16707
